To be eligible to apply to the BEd (Secondary Education) program, you must have a minimum of a 3.0 GPA in a bachelor's degree from an accredited university. You must also have completed at least two full years of university-level science courses, including a course in physics, chemistry, and biology. In addition, you must have a strong understanding of mathematics and English. If you do not meet these requirements, you may be eligible to take the BEd (Secondary Education) Qualifying Year program. This program is designed to help students who do not meet the minimum admission requirements to prepare for the BEd (Secondary Education) program.
